Latest Patents: Among Shanthi's latest innovations are two notable patents. The first is a "System and method for providing least privilege access in a microservices architecture." This patent outlines a method involving an admin server that processes requests for admin operations on an endpoint server. It includes a unique protocol for managing administrative keys, ensuring that they are generated and deleted securely after use. The second patent, titled "Method for obtaining vetted certificates by microservices in elastic cloud environments," focuses on how microservices can securely obtain vetted certificates. This patent details a process in which a microservice utilizes a one-time authentication credential to acquire a client secret and subsequently request a vetted certificate from a Certificate Authority (CA), incorporating access tokens and CSR attributes.
